Business continuity refers to the processes and procedures that organizations implement to ensure essential functions continue during and after a crisis. It goes beyond mere disaster recovery, which focuses primarily on restoring IT systems and data after an incident. A comprehensive business continuity management plan (BCMP) encompasses all aspects of an organization, from personnel to communication strategies, aiming to maintain operations under adverse conditions.

Developing a business continuity plan (BCP) is not just a box-ticking exercise; it's a strategic imperative. A well-crafted BCP can mean the difference between chaos and order when the unexpected strikes. Here are the key elements that make an effective BCP:
Define what success looks like during and after a disruption. Goals should be specific, measurable, and aligned with organizational objectives.
Assign clear roles to team members involved in the BCP. Everyone should know their part in maintaining operations during a crisis. This clarity prevents confusion when stress levels are high.
Establish communication protocols to ensure information flows smoothly among stakeholders. This includes internal teams and external partners, ensuring everyone stays informed.
Identify critical resources required for business continuity. This encompasses personnel, equipment, technology, and financial resources essential for maintaining operations.
Regularly test the BCP through simulations or tabletop exercises to identify gaps and areas for improvement. Adaptation is key; plans should evolve based on these insights. Incorporating testing and training into your strategy can significantly enhance its effectiveness.

Business continuity refers to the processes and procedures that organizations put in place to ensure that critical functions can continue during and after a disaster or unexpected event. Its importance lies in maintaining uninterrupted operations, enhancing business resilience, and minimizing the impact of disruptions on overall performance.
While both concepts are related, business continuity focuses on maintaining essential functions during a crisis, whereas disaster recovery is specifically concerned with restoring IT systems and data after a disruption. Business continuity encompasses a broader range of planning beyond just IT recovery.
Risk assessment is crucial for identifying potential threats to business operations. It involves evaluating internal and external vulnerabilities to create effective strategies that mitigate risks, ensuring that organizations are prepared for unexpected events such as natural disasters or cyber-attacks.
An effective BCP should include clear goals, defined roles and responsibilities, comprehensive risk assessments, communication strategies, and regular testing protocols. Collaborating with experts can help tailor these plans to meet specific organizational needs.
Technology plays a vital role in supporting business continuity strategies by providing solutions such as cloud-based data storage and secure communication networks. These tools facilitate remote working capabilities and ensure that critical information remains accessible during crises.
Continuous improvement is essential as it allows organizations to adapt their BCP based on testing outcomes and evolving risks. Regular training exercises foster a culture of resilience within the organization, ensuring that teams are prepared to execute the plan effectively during a crisis.
